“Un vampiro a New York”

In "Un vampiro a New York," a chilling mystery unfolds in the heart of Manhattan as a series of brutal killings—each victim drained of blood and pierced by a wooden dagger—sparks rumors of a vampire's return. With the city on edge and the police baffled, Inspector Travis turns to the enigmatic investigator Martin Mystère to uncover the truth behind the supernatural-sounding crime spree. Written by Alfredo Castelli and illustrated by Franco Bignotti, with a striking cover by Giancarlo Alessandrini, this 1983 issue delivers a classic blend of mystery and the uncanny in the signature style of the Sergio Bonelli Editore series.
